Tips for Your Plastic Surgeon Job Search
Tailor your CV to each practice type
Private cosmetic practices want case volume in aesthetic procedures like rhinoplasty and abdominoplasty. Academic and reconstructive centers prioritize research output and flap reconstruction experience. Reorder your CV's case log and publications section to match each employer's clinical focus before you apply.
Log your case numbers by category
Hiring committees want to see your operative case log broken down by procedure type. Separate aesthetic from reconstructive cases and note your attending versus primary surgeon roles. Vague totals won't move your application forward the way a specific breakdown will.
Search openings by practice setting first
Filter your search by hospital-employed versus private practice versus academic before sorting by location. Each setting has a different compensation structure, call schedule, and patient mix. Narrowing by setting saves you from applying to roles where the day-to-day won't fit your goals.

Prepare a portfolio of before-and-after outcomes
Cosmetic and reconstructive programs increasingly ask for a clinical outcomes portfolio at the interview stage. Compile de-identified case photos organized by procedure type. Panels use these to assess your aesthetic judgment and technical consistency, not just your board scores or fellowship pedigree.
Negotiate call burden alongside base compensation
Call schedule is often the biggest quality-of-life differentiator between two otherwise equal offers. Ask the hiring committee for the exact call frequency, coverage model, and how trauma and hand cases are distributed. Get the call structure in writing before you accept any offer.

How do you become a plastic surgeon?
You complete a bachelor's degree, then medical school to earn an MD or DO. After medical school you match into either an integrated plastic surgery residency, which runs six years, or a general surgery residency followed by an independent plastic surgery residency. Many surgeons then complete a fellowship in a subspecialty such as hand surgery, microsurgery, or craniofacial surgery before entering independent practice.
Can you get hired as a plastic surgeon with limited experience?
New attendings fresh out of residency or fellowship are regularly hired into employed hospital positions, academic junior faculty roles, and group practice associate tracks. Demonstrating a strong operative case log, letters of support from fellowship directors, and clarity about your procedural focus area matters more than years in independent practice when you're starting out.
What does the plastic surgeon interview process look like?
Most hiring processes begin with a phone or video screening with a physician recruiter or practice administrator, followed by an in-person visit that includes touring the facility, observing or performing cases, and meeting with the broader surgical team. Academic and hospital roles often add a formal grand rounds presentation. Credentialing and reference checks run in parallel once an offer is extended.
